PBS Reno last month announced the promotion of Emma Glenn to Development Officer.

In her role, Glenn will continue to generate funding for the nonprofit TV station by serving as the primary grant writer and taking a lead role in overall fundraising and expansion of resources, according to a March 15 press release.


Among other duties, Glenn also manages PBS Reno’s annual fundraiser, the Spotlight Awards and Auction, guiding a cross-functional team to share powerful and inspirational stories from the community.


“I am excited to move into this new role as Development Officer here at PBS Reno,” Glenn said in a statement. “It is a privilege to work alongside so many talented and creative professionals. I look forward to continuing my work in development supporting PBS Reno’s mission and appreciate the opportunity to do so in a larger capacity.”


Glenn joined PBS Reno as Grant Coordinator in 2018. Her background in fundraising spans 11 years, having worked in the education sector and with the Nevada Cancer Coalition. In 2010, she graduated from the University of Nevada, Reno, where she majored in Fine Arts and Literature.


“Emma has earned this promotion through her excellent work with the station,” stated Peter Stanton, PBS Reno Vice President of Development. “She facilitated more than $1 million per year in grants for several years, helping to grow the station’s education programs and local productions significantly. We are delighted to have her as the station’s primary grant writer and taking a leadership role in station events.”
